Vocational Edtech Company Vah Vah! Raises USD 1.85M from Sequoia Capital India’s Surge

The company is making quality vocational education accessible to anyone with a smartphone and internet connection Students undergo cohort-based learning in micro-batches from trained professionals Vah Vah! has welcomed students from over 250 cities in India and offers courses in three languages Bengaluru, (Karnataka) [India], July 13: Online vocational education company Vah Vah!  has raised USD 1.85M in a seed round from Sequoia Capital India’s Surge. LUCID’s customised implants to address facial deformities in Mucormycosis patients

The Nagpur-based healthcare firm is the first Indian company to produce PEEK-based implants for facial reconstruction Nagpur (Maharashtra) [India], July 13: As a brutal second wave of Covid-19 swept the country in April and May, an accompanying spike in Mucormycosis in Covid-19 patients cases further aggravated the woes of patients and the healthcare infrastructure. As of June end, the country had reported more than 40,000 cases of Mucormycosis, commonly known as Black Fungus.
